Fluorescence detection methods for microfluidic droplet platforms
Published on: December 10, 2011
Zhenhua Shen1, Yun Zou, Xianfeng Chen
1Department of Physics, State Key Laboratory on Fiber Optic Local Area Communication Networks and Advanced Optical Communication Systems, Shanghai Jiao Tong University, Shanghai, 200240, China.
We present a simple method to analyze microdroplet characteristics within microfluidic devices. This technique uses optofluidic signals to determine droplet size and content, crucial for microfluidics applications.
